A Short Percussion Concerto. A dialogue between the un-pitched percussion soloist at the pitched orchestra. A kind of pitched battle…
Work was premiered at "All Ears Festival" in London, UK on the 27th September 2008
Soloist : Gerard Rundle
Orchestra: London Contemporary Chamber Orchestra
Conductor: Alan Taylor
Originally written, by request, for solo percussion. That version proved impossible to play. However, it seemed a shame to waste the material, so, this version was born. The melodic parts (vibraphone, marimba, glockenspiel) were used as the basis of the orchestral parts.
